Maggie Valley has several subdivisions full of nice homes with great views, and I drove through one of them yesterday afternoon - - The Knolls off of Evanscove Road - - with my video in hand. The Knolls is a nice, quiet subdivision, with great views and very easy access, and there are quite a few homes and lots for sale at the present time.

Ghost Town in the Sky and the office for the Town of Maggie Valley are seconds away. I noticed several ice cream shoppes in close proximity as well (just sayin').
